Transaction 0e5fd21fbeaac3f577d48ceebc9757610851a87656124ceebc7f961b36cf7101

1 Input
2 Outputs
  • 0e5fd21fbeaac3f577d48ceebc9757610851a87656124ceebc7f961b36cf7101:0
  • value  19903217
    address  1FBBTVtZpmPeeA9JtmvLrw2dPJxytpsnvD
  • 0e5fd21fbeaac3f577d48ceebc9757610851a87656124ceebc7f961b36cf7101:1
  • value  1243320
    address  3E145GNfL9XWJEhiE4SfA9dSUCezcQN2MY